About the Project
The Tram to Springvale Alliance (TSA), made up of BMD Constructions, CPB Contractors and Arup, is delivering the Eastern Freeway Upgrades between Tram and Springvale roads. The works include new express lanes, upgraded noise walls, and revitalised areas of the Koonung Creek Linear Park.

The project is being delivered under an Alliance Contract with Major Roads Projects Victoria (MRPV), forming a single, collaborative team.

As part of the North East Link Program (NELP), the upgrade will improve safety and efficiency for over 135,000 daily vehicles, remove 15,000 trucks from local roads, and reduce traffic across the Yarra River by 50,000 vehicles per day.
